CDA Attorney Guilty Of Bankruptcy Fraud
Craig Odegaard, a Coeur d'Alene attorney, entered a guilty plea on Tuesday to one count of bankruptcy fraud for having concealed contingency fee rights in his own bankruptcy proceeding filed in October 2004. The concealed contingency fee contracts netted Odegaard $24,989 just prior to his receiving a discharge of debts totaling approximately $155,000. Shortly thereafter, Odegaard purchased a new Chevrolet Corvette automobile, and the bankruptcy trustee discovered the concealment.
